Local resident PGA Player updates

Naples’ Rocco Mediate of Tuscany Reserve in Naples skipped Monday’s British Open qualifier in Dearborn, Mich., but he still has a couple of ways the U.S. Open runner-up can get into the next major.
Mediate is playing in this week’s AT&T National. If he finishes in the top 10, he’ll earn a spot, or if he plays in and does so in next week’s John Deere Classic. Mediate, who is 54th on the money list, could also get in as one of two players who have earned the most PGA Tour official money from The Players Championship and five co-sponsored and approved events leading up to and including the AT&T National. Mediate tied for 28th Sunday in the Buick Open, his first official event since the U.S. Open playoff.

Fort Myers’ George McNeill, who skipped the Buick, is playing in the AT&T National. He dropped eight spots to 92nd on the money list.
Fredrik Jacobson, who plays out of West Bay Club, had a season-best tie for ninth at the Buick Open. And he almost used that momentum to qualify for the British Open. Jacobson lost out in a five-way playoff in Dearborn for the final spot.

Bonita Springs’ Peter Jacobsen out of Bonita Bay struggled in his return to the Champions Tour at last week’s Commerce Bank Championship. Jacobsen, who had been out since undergoing knee replacement surgery three months ago, tied for 74th.
2008 ACE Group Classic champion Scott Hoch tied for 14th, and part-time Miromar Lakes resident Chip Beck and part-time Tiburon resident Wayne Levi tied for 29th.
Gary Hallberg, who is a golf ambassador at West Bay, and part-time Naples resident and Calusa Pines Golf Club member John Harris tied for 55th.
Beck, Hallberg, Harris, Levi and Fuzzy Zoeller, a Naples National Golf Club member, are playing in this week’s Dick’s Sporting Goods Open.(source: naplesnews 7-2-2008)
